#5782b4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5782b4 is composed of 34.1% red, 51%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.7% cyan, 27.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 52.4%. #5782b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#000569.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5782b4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5782b4 has RGB values of R:87, G:130,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5735092.

Shades and Tints of #5782b4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040608 is the darkest color, while #fafb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5782b4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c858f is the less saturated color, while #0c7cff is the most saturated one.
